- Abstract: Altitude and underground real-time soft error rate (SER) measurements on SRAM circuits have been analyzed in terms of independent multi-Poisson processes describing the occurrence of single events as a function of bit flip multiplicity. Applied for both neutron-induced and alpha particle-induced SERs, this detailed analysis highlights the respective contributions of atmospheric radiation and alpha contamination to multiple cell upset mechanisms. It also offers a simple way to predict by simulation the radiation response of a given technology for any terrestrial position, as illustrated here for bulk 65 nm and 40 nm SRAMs. Highlights: The occurrence of soft errors during real-time tests has been analyzed. Single events have been considered as a function of bit flip multiplicity. Multiple cell upsets have been described as independent multi-Poisson processes. Neutron and alpha contributions have been extracted for each event multiplicity. The method is illustrated for bulk 65 nm and 40 nm SRAMs.
